Springfield town, Colorado Poverty Rate By Race and Ethnicity in 2021 (ACS-5Yrs)

Updated on December 11, 2023.

Based on the US Census ACS-5Yrs estimates, in 2021, the Poverty Rate for Springfield town, CO was 17%.

By Race: The Two or More Races racial group had the highest poverty rate in Springfield town, CO (39.13%), followed by White Alone (18.29%), and Black Alone (0.00%). The racial group with the lowest poverty rate was Some Other Race Alone (0.00%).

By Ethnicity: The poverty rate of the Non-Hispanic White Alone ethnicity group was (20.10%), and that of the Hispanic or Latino of All Races ethnicity group was (0.00%).
